Using Cookbooks

I do not know about you, but I have this really bad habit of buying cookbooks and then never using them.  As you saw a couple weeks ago, I have collected quite a few cookbooks.  One of my new goals is to try something new from one of the cookbooks every week.  This way I won’t be overwhelmed with new recipes every week, but I will be expanding my culinary horizons.  This week I started with a fun book by Rachel Ray.  I just love her.

I actually cooked 2 things from her cookbook this week.  The first was Spaghetti a la Ceci.  It’s a chickpea spaghetti sauce that, as she said in the book, we were apparently enjoying with people all across Rome!  I picked it because it was different and it ended up being very tasty.  One problem though — I cooked the sauce down a bit too much and so it left the dish a little dry.

The second dish that we made (actually Matt cooked it, as I was running late) was Chicken Caesar burgers.  We had a few issues as Matt doesn’t speak cookbook-ease yet, but they were still delicious.
